What is Low Testosterone, and Why Does It Matter?
Low testosterone, also known as hypogonadism, refers to abnormally low levels of the male hormone testosterone. Testosterone plays a vital role in male sexual development and is responsible for maintaining various bodily functions, including bone density, muscle mass, red blood cell production, and sex drive. Low testosterone can lead to a range of symptoms, such as erectile dysfunction, reduced sex drive, fatigue, depression, and difficulty concentrating. What Are the Symptoms of Low Testosterone?
Recognizing the symptoms of low testosterone is crucial for identifying the condition and seeking appropriate treatment. Symptoms may include erectile dysfunction, decreased sex drive, fatigue, reduced muscle mass, increased body fat, mood swings, irritability, and difficulty concentrating. How Is Low Testosterone Diagnosed?
The diagnosis of low testosterone typically involves a comprehensive evaluation, including a physical exam and a review of medical history. Blood tests may be conducted to measure testosterone levels, and additional tests may be performed to determine the underlying cause of low testosterone, such as pituitary gland issues or testicular disorders. Are There Risks or Side Effects Associated with Treatment?
While testosterone replacement therapy can effectively address low testosterone, it is important to consider potential risks and side effects. These may include acne, fluid retention, breast enlargement, increased risk of blood clots, and worsening of sleep apnea.
